Is it possible to use joomla designes on php website?
I will make a new website and i would like to create possibility to use joomla designs?
What are things that i need to do?


reason that i want to do it, because i dont want to make website fully on joomla, there is a few things that i want to do on php, that joomla hasn't.

Thanx for any advice

It is not impossible to do, but it is not easy (kind of like re-inventing the wheel). Joomla references the modules in the templates...without the modules the php isn't going to work. If you are very determined and have the time to imitate the modules it is possible to "fool" the php by writing your own modules and naming them correctly or by modifying the php template.

My suggestion would be to download the joomla template you are interested in and try using only the php template and css file on a dummy site. But if you don't need the functions of joomla it would be much simpler to write your own php and css files.
